FORVIA comprises the complementary technology and industrial strengths of Faurecia and HELLA. With over 300 industrial sites and 77 R&D centers, 150,000 people, including more than 35,000 engineers across 40+ countries, FORVIA provides a unique and comprehensive approach to the automotive challenges of today and tomorrow. Composed of 6 business groups with 24 product lines, and a strong IP portfolio of over 15,000 patents, FORVIA is focused on becoming the preferred innovation and integration partner for OEMS worldwide. FORVIA aims to be a change maker committed to foreseeing and making the mobility transformation happen.

As my last day at FORVIA coincides with the publication of our annual results, it makes sense to start this post by commenting on our performance over the past year. Once again, in 2024, our Group achieved strong results, with sales reaching €27bn, outperforming the worldwide market by 150bps, and an operating margin reaching 5.2% of sales, aligned with our guidance. Also, our net cash flow generation of €655m allowed us to further reduce our debt and continue deleveraging the company. These solid figures demonstrate that our strategy is paying off, even if the financial markets do not seem to recognize it yet. But as I prepare to step down after more than 18 years at FORVIA and almost 9 as CEO, I have been reflecting on what I will remember most about this chapter in my life. The answer is clear: it won’t be the figures. It will be the people. Because it’s the people you spend time with, the people whose ideas drive change, the people with whom you tackle challenges side by side, and the people whose human qualities make everything possible. When I think about what FORVIA (Faurecia at the time) was when I joined the group and what we are now, it fills me with the feeling of a job done. We have evolved from being a commodity supplier to a tech company, from a mainly European organization to a worldwide leader, and from an automotive equipment supplier to a leader in sustainable mobility.
